For the Petitioner : Mr. Kamlesh Kumar Pathak For the Opposite Party : Mr. Anita Kumari Singh (App) 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E SUDHIR SINGH ORAL ORDER 14-10-2015 Heard the counsel for the petitioner and counsel for the State.

The petitioner is languishing in jail since 05.06.2015 in a case instituted under Sections 341, 323, 326, 304(B), 120(B) and 34 of the Indian Penal Code and Sections 3 & 4 of the Dowry Act. As per allegation, it is a case of murder of informant's married daughter, namely, Archana Devi by the husband of the deceased and her in-laws due to non-fulfilment of demand of dowry.

It has been submitted on behalf of the petitioners that the petitioners are in custody since 05.06.2015. Chargesheet has been submitted in the case. There is no allegation of tampering of

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.41101 of 2015 (3) dt.14-10-2015 evidence against the petitioners. Petitioners have got no criminal antecedent. Petitioner no.1 is the mother-in-law of the deceased and petitioner no.2 is the father-in-law of the deceased. They are separate in mess and property from the husband of the deceased. The husband is in custody.

On behalf of the State, it has been submitted that the petitioners are named in the FIR.

Considering the aforesaid facts and circumstances, let the above named petitioners be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s.10,000/- (ten thousand) each with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ned CJM, Buxar in connection with Dumaraon P.S.Case No.158 of 2015.
